Theridion semitinctum Simon, 1914

Description
Male

Unknown.

Female

Epigyne: atrium very superficial, transverse oval, much wider than long. Prosoma whitish, cephalic part with a black, wedge-shaped patch widened and truncated in front. Prosoma 1.2 mm long. Sternum whitish, darker on margin. Eyes surrounded with black, these black areas almost contiguous. Eyes: AME larger than PME, median ocular quadrangle wider in front. Clypeus uniformly coloured. Legs whitish, with thin black annulations. Opisthosoma dorsally with a light dentate median band, anteriorly, on each side, with a thin semicircular black line, ventrally whitish, with a thin transverse black line in front of spinnerets, spinnerets not surrounded with black.

Body length female: 3.2 mm

Global distribution (WSC 2026): Spain (incl. Balearic Is.), France, Italy
